CVE-2026-15665 2 Wordpress, Wpmanageninja 2 Wordpress, Fluent Support – Helpdesk & Customer Support Ticket System 2026-08-02 6.4 Medium
The Fluent Support – Helpdesk & Customer Support Ticket System pl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via 'redirect-to' Shortcode Attribute in all versions up to, and including, 2.3.0 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with contributor-level access and above,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page. The XSS payload is in a hidden attribute so it only fires in specific browsers when specific access keys are used making exploitation unlikely.

CVE-2024-13568 1 Wpmanageninja 1 Fluent Support 2026-04-08 7.5 High
The Fluent Support – Helpdesk & Customer Support Ticket System pl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Sensitive Information Exposure in all versions up to, and including, 1.8.5 via the 'fluent-support' directory.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to extract sensitive data stored insecurely in the /wp-content/uploads/fluent-support directory which can contain file attachments included in support tickets.
